Hi,

I hope you can please help me with this.

I just compiled CGAL 3.9 in Scientific Linux, with
gcc (GCC) 4.4.6 20110731 (Red Hat 4.4.6-3).
Linux x86_64

I compiled CGAL following this steps:

cmake -DCMAKE_INSTALL_PREFIX=/data/.../CGAL-3.9/build
-DCGAL_CXX_FLAGS=-frounding-math .
make VERBOSE=1
make install

The compilation messages indicate the use of -frounding-math during
the process.  (I even tried adding it to the compilation of my own
program)

I have the same version in Ubuntu 10, working perfectly well with the
same code, but my program fails in this other machine.  When trying to
run any program I get:

bash-4.1$ ./tests/CGALTest
terminate called after throwing an instance of 'CGAL::Assertion_exception'
 what():  CGAL ERROR: assertion violation!
Expr: -CGAL_IA_MUL(-1.1, 10.1) != CGAL_IA_MUL(1.1, 10.1)
File: /data/.../CGAL-3.9/build/include/CGAL/Interval_nt.h
Line: 159
Explanation: Wrong rounding: did you forget the  -frounding-math
option if you use GCC (or  -fp-model strict  for Intel)?
Aborted
